{ "title":"CSS Logical Properties", "description":"Logical properties and values provide control of layout through logical, rather than physical, direction and dimension mappings. These properties are `writing-mode` relative equivalents of their corresponding physical properties.", "spec":"https://www.w3.org/TR/css-logical-1/", "status":"wd", "links":[ { "url":"https://developer.mozilla.org/en-US/docs/Web/CSS/-moz-margin-start", "title":"MDN Web Docs - CSS -moz-margin-start" }, { "url":"https://developer.mozilla.org/en-US/docs/Web/CSS/-moz-padding-start", "title":"MDN Web Docs - CSS -moz-padding-start" }, { "url":"https://wpdev.uservoice.com/forums/257854-microsoft-edge-developer/suggestions/7438435-css-logical-properties", "title":"Microsoft Edge feature request on UserVoice" }, { "url":"https://developer.mozilla.org/en-US/docs/Web/CSS/CSS_Logical_Properties/Basic_concepts", "title":"MDN - Basic concepts of Logical Properties and Values" } ], "bugs":[ ], "categories":[ "CSS", "CSS3" ], "stats":{ "ie":{ "5.5":"n", "6":"n", "7":"n", "8":"n", "9":"n", "10":"n", "11":"n" }, "edge":{ "12":"n", "13":"n", "14":"n", "15":"n", "16":"n", "17":"n", "18":"n", "79":"y", "80":"y", "81":"y", "83":"y", "84":"y" }, "firefox":{ "2":"n", "3":"a x #1", "3.5":"a x #1", "3.6":"a x #1", "4":"a x #1", "5":"a x #1", "6":"a x #1", "7":"a x #1", "8":"a x #1", "9":"a x #1", "10":"a x #1", "11":"a x #1", "12":"a x #1", "13":"a x #1", "14":"a x #1", "15":"a x #1", "16":"a x #1", "17":"a x #1", "18":"a x #1", "19":"a x #1", "20":"a x #1", "21":"a x #1", "22":"a x #1", "23":"a x #1", "24":"a x #1", "25":"a x #1", "26":"a x #1", "27":"a x #1", "28":"a x #1", "29":"a x #1", "30":"a x #1", "31":"a x #1", "32":"a x #1", "33":"a x #1", "34":"a x #1", "35":"a x #1", "36":"a x #1", "37":"a x #1", "38":"a x #1", "39":"a x #1", "40":"a x #1", "41":"y", "42":"y", "43":"y", "44":"y", "45":"y", "46":"y", "47":"y", "48":"y", "49":"y", "50":"y", "51":"y", "52":"y", "53":"y", "54":"y", "55":"y", "56":"y", "57":"y", "58":"y", "59":"y", "60":"y", "61":"y", "62":"y", "63":"y", "64":"y", "65":"y", "66":"y", "67":"y", "68":"y", "69":"y", "70":"y", "71":"y", "72":"y", "73":"y", "74":"y", "75":"y", "76":"y", "77":"y", "78":"y", "79":"y", "80":"y", "81":"y", "82":"y" }, "chrome":{ "4":"a x #2", "5":"a x #2", "6":"a x #2", "7":"a x #2", "8":"a x #2", "9":"a x #2", "10":"a x #2", "11":"a x #2", "12":"a x #2", "13":"a x #2", "14":"a x #2", "15":"a x #2", "16":"a x #2", "17":"a x #2", "18":"a x #2", "19":"a x #2", "20":"a x #2", "21":"a x #2", "22":"a x #2", "23":"a x #2", "24":"a x #2", "25":"a x #2", "26":"a x #2", "27":"a x #2", "28":"a x #2", "29":"a x #2", "30":"a x #2", "31":"a x #2", "32":"a x #2", "33":"a x #2", "34":"a x #2", "35":"a x #2", "36":"a x #2", "37":"a x #2", "38":"a x #2", "39":"a x #2", "40":"a x #2", "41":"a x #2", "42":"a x #2", "43":"a x #2", "44":"a x #2", "45":"a x #2", "46":"a x #2", "47":"a x #2", "48":"a x #2", "49":"a x #2", "50":"a x #2", "51":"a x #2", "52":"a x #2", "53":"a x #2", "54":"a x #2", "55":"a x #2", "56":"a x #2", "57":"a x #2", "58":"a x #2", "59":"a x #2", "60":"a x #2", "61":"a x #2", "62":"a x #2", "63":"a x #2", "64":"a x #2", "65":"a x #2", "66":"a x #2", "67":"a x #2", "68":"a x #2", "69":"y", "70":"y", "71":"y", "72":"y", "73":"y", "74":"y", "75":"y", "76":"y", "77":"y", "78":"y", "79":"y", "80":"y", "81":"y", "83":"y", "84":"y", "85":"y", "86":"y", "87":"y", "88":"y" }, "safari":{ "3.1":"a x #2", "3.2":"a x #2", "4":"a x #2", "5":"a x #2", "5.1":"a x #2", "6":"a x #2", "6.1":"a x #2", "7":"a x #2", "7.1":"a x #2", "8":"a x #2", "9":"a x #2", "9.1":"a x #2", "10":"a x #2", "10.1":"a x #2", "11":"a x #2", "11.1":"a x #2", "12":"a x #2", "12.1":"y", "13":"y", "13.1":"y", "14":"y", "TP":"y" }, "opera":{ "9":"n", "9.5-9.6":"n", "10.0-10.1":"n", "10.5":"n", "10.6":"n", "11":"n", "11.1":"n", "11.5":"n", "11.6":"n", "12":"n", "12.1":"n", "15":"a x #2", "16":"a x #2", "17":"a x #2", "18":"a x #2", "19":"a x #2", "20":"a x #2", "21":"a x #2", "22":"a x #2", "23":"a x #2", "24":"a x #2", "25":"a x #2", "26":"a x #2", "27":"a x #2", "28":"a x #2", "29":"a x #2", "30":"a x #2", "31":"a x #2", "32":"a x #2", "33":"a x #2", "34":"a x #2", "35":"a x #2", "36":"a x #2", "37":"a x #2", "38":"a x #2", "39":"a x #2", "40":"a x #2", "41":"a x #2", "42":"a x #2", "43":"a x #2", "44":"a x #2", "45":"a x #2", "46":"a x #2", "47":"a x #2", "48":"a x #2", "49":"a x #2", "50":"a x #2", "51":"a x #2", "52":"a x #2", "53":"a x #2", "54":"a x #2", "55":"a x #2", "56":"a x #2", "57":"a x #2", "58":"a x #2", "60":"a x #2", "62":"a x #2", "63":"a x #2", "64":"a x #2", "65":"a x #2", "66":"y", "67":"y", "68":"y", "69":"y", "70":"y" }, "ios_saf":{ "3.2":"a x #2", "4.0-4.1":"a x #2", "4.2-4.3":"a x #2", "5.0-5.1":"a x #2", "6.0-6.1":"a x #2", "7.0-7.1":"a x #2", "8":"a x #2", "8.1-8.4":"a x #2", "9.0-9.2":"a x #2", "9.3":"a x #2", "10.0-10.2":"a x #2", "10.3":"a x #2", "11.0-11.2":"a x #2", "11.3-11.4":"a x #2", "12.0-12.1":"a x #2", "12.2-12.4":"y", "13.0-13.1":"y", "13.2":"y", "13.3":"y", "13.4-13.5":"y", "14.0":"y" }, "op_mini":{ "all":"n" }, "android":{ "2.1":"a x #2", "2.2":"a x #2", "2.3":"a x #2", "3":"a x #2", "4":"a x #2", "4.1":"a x #2", "4.2-4.3":"a x #2", "4.4":"a x #2", "4.4.3-4.4.4":"a x #2", "81":"y" }, "bb":{ "7":"a x #2", "10":"a x #2" }, "op_mob":{ "10":"n", "11":"n", "11.1":"n", "11.5":"n", "12":"n", "12.1":"n", "46":"a x #2" }, "and_chr":{ "84":"y" }, "and_ff":{ "79":"y" }, "ie_mob":{ "10":"n", "11":"n" }, "and_uc":{ "12.12":"a x #2" }, "samsung":{ "4":"a x #2", "5.0-5.4":"a x #2", "6.2-6.4":"a x #2", "7.2-7.4":"a x #2", "8.2":"a x #2", "9.2":"a x #2", "10.1":"y", "11.1-11.2":"y", "12.0":"y" }, "and_qq":{ "10.4":"a x #2" }, "baidu":{ "7.12":"a x #2" }, "kaios":{ "2.5":"y" } }, "notes":"", "notes_by_num":{ "1":"Only supports the *-start, and *-end values for `margin`, `border` and `padding`, not the inline/block type values as defined in the spec.", "2":"Like #1 but also supports `*-before` and `*-end` for `*-block-start` and `*-block-end` properties as well as `start` and `end` values for `text-align`", "3":"Does not support the `margin-block`, `margin-inline`, `padding-inline`, or any of the `inset` shorthand properties. Supported in newer Chromium browsers behind the `#enable-experimental-web-platform-features` flag", "4":"Does not support the `padding-block`, `padding-inline`, or any `inset` property. Supported in newer Chromium browsers behind the `#enable-experimental-web-platform-features` flag" }, "usage_perc_y":89.17, "usage_perc_a":6.27, "ucprefix":false, "parent":"", "keywords":"block-size,border-block,border-block-color,border-block-end,border-block-end-color,border-block-end-style,border-block-end-width,border-block-start,border-block-start-color,border-block-start-style,border-block-start-width,border-block-style,border-block-width,border-end-end-radius,border-end-start-radius,border-inline,border-inline-color,border-inline-end,border-inline-end-color,border-inline-end-style,border-inline-end-width,border-inline-start,border-inline-start-color,border-inline-start-style,border-inline-start-width,border-inline-style,border-inline-width,border-start-end-radius,border-start-start-radius,inline-size,inset,inset-block,inset-block-end,inset-block-start,inset-inline,inset-inline-end,inset-inline-start,margin-block,margin-block-end,margin-block-start,margin-inline,margin-inline-end,margin-inline-start,max-block-size,max-inline-size,min-block-size,min-inline-size,padding-block,padding-block-end,padding-block-start,padding-inline,padding-inline-end,padding-inline-start,recto,verso", "ie_id":"csslogicalpropertieslevel1", "chrome_id":"", "firefox_id":"", "webkit_id":"", "shown":true }